Hi Jal
Winix has 2 model sizes that are specificly made for Australian conditions, the Winix 4 Stage and the Winix Ultimate 5 Stage air purifier.
The Winix 4 Stage is recommended for room sizes up to 33 sqm and the Winix Ultimate is recommended for rooms up to 26 sqm.
Depending on what you want to use the air purifier for will determine on what model you would need. For example many of our customers who suffer from allergies such as hay fever operate their air purifier every night in their bedroom giving them relief and comfort while sleeping. If this is the case then either one of our models would be suitable even for very large bedrooms.

Hi Franny
Newcastle's a lovely place, I totally understand why you want to live there.
Our Winix air purifiers can remove the smallest of airborne pollutants and that includes coal dust.
So yes, it can definitely help but keep in mind an air purifier cannot stop heavier dust from settling on surfaces before it's had a chance to go through the filtration system.
In your situation we would recommend running your air purifier 24/7 to keep the air nice and clean in your home.
Our models also have a 'turbo' fan speed which can quickly clean the air of any pollutants, a great function to use in the bedroom for instance before you go to bed.

The Winix CADR (Clean Air Delivery Rate) have the following scores:
Winix 4 Stage – 236/248/252 (smoke/dust/pollen)
Winix 5 Stage – 183/182/194 (smoke/dust/pollen)
These independent tests through the AHAM help consumers understand an air purifiers performance, which is very appropriate.
But it also worth noting that these tests focus on an air purifiers ability to speedily achieve high rates of reasonably clean air.
So, high scores are not necessarily given to air purifiers that achieve superior overall clean air effectiveness, but taken over longer periods of time.
In other words, while faster airflow rate is important, even higher filtration efficiency may still be achieved using air purifiers having lower airflow rates.
Factors that may slow these airflow rates include additional air purifier features such as activated carbon filters – quite notable is the Winix 5 Stage air purifier.
Another important point; CADR doesn’t test the air purifier’s ability to remove hazardous airborne chemicals (VOCs), which may be typically found in the home.
